About Trinity Solar

Since 1994, Trinity Solar has proudly provided energy with integrity to families in our area. Trinity started in the solar industry with two core fundamental principles, to make renewable energy accessible and to make the solar journey seamless. These guiding beliefs have led Trinity Solar to become the United States largest privately held residential solar installer, composed of more than 3,000 team members, and boasting over 100,000 installations. Currently, Trinity offers solar installation in Connecticut, Delaware, Florida, New Jersey, New Hampshire, New York, Massachusetts, Maryland, Pennsylvania, and Rhode Island.
